Output 0318deea8c3aa71f5c825efd1f4e0fdc51269acd989e8e212cfac3d6589fc3c2:1

value
17968877573
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 a21d3d4dfe22b3d70ab1b52782d48f8a4b37ce71 OP_EQUALVERIFY OP_CHECKSIG
address
1FnBVftwRBkih8Wf6gYaZNNsMd4iPv5zKB
transaction
0318deea8c3aa71f5c825efd1f4e0fdc51269acd989e8e212cfac3d6589fc3c2
spent
true